The Brazilian enjoyed a fruitful loan spell in Spain, helping Real Betis qualify for Europe and reach the Conference League final
Manchester United winger Antony has dropped the biggest indication that his long-term future is not with Real Betis.
Antony joined the LaLiga outfit on loan in January for the second half of the 2024/25 campaign and enjoyed somewhat of a career renaissance following his well-documented struggles in England.
The Brazilian netted nine goals and weighed in with five assists in 26 appearances across all competitions, helping Betis qualify for the Europa League in the process.
Furthermore, he played a massive role in Manuel Pellegrini’s side reaching the Conference League final - even if the journey ended in heartbreak with a 4-1 loss to Chelsea.
There has been talk of Antony joining Betis on a permanent transfer this summer, but it would appear the 25-year-old has confirmed his time at the club has come to an end.
In a video on his Instagram, he said: "Today is the day to thank one of the most beautiful chapters of my life.
"From the first step into this club, I felt something different. It was like coming home, like finding a piece of myself that I thought I had lost. With you, I started to smile again.
"Thank you for welcoming me as one of your own. Thank you for giving me back the joy of playing football.
"And thank you for reminding me why I fell in love with the game. My home, my people, thank you so much."
What the future holds for Antony remains to be seen as links to Atletico Madrid, Real Sociedad and Juventus have also emerged in recent days considering he is not expected to be part of Ruben Amorim’s plans for next season.
After losing the make-or-break Europa League final to Tottenham, Man United need to raise funds to bring players in this summer and Antony’s form over the past five months has placed him in the shop window.
